Total Time: 30 minutes
Active Time: 30 minutes
- 1 tablespoon olive oil
- 1 onion, thinly sliced
- 1 red bell pepper, seeds removed and thinly sliced
- 1 tablespoon tomato paste
- 12 ounces spicy Italian sausage (remove casings if using links)
- 12 ounces sweet Italian sausage (remove casings if using links)
- 8 slices provolone cheese
- 1/4 cup mayonnaise
- 3 tablespoons pesto sauce
- 4 ciabatta rolls, buttered and lightly toasted
- Pickled banana peppers, for garnish
- Heat olive oil in a large skillet over medium-high. Saut thinly sliced onion and red bell pepper until onions are translucent and peppers soften, about 6-8 minutes. Stir in tomato paste and cook 1 more minute. Remove from heat.
- Preheat outdoor grill to medium-high.
- Combine spicy and sweet Italian sausage in a bowl; mix well and form into 4 patties. Grill 4-5 minutes per side until cooked through. Top each with sauted onions and peppers, then 2 provolone slices. Cover grill to melt cheese.
- Mix mayonnaise and pesto in a small bowl; spread on toasted ciabatta rolls. Assemble burgers with pickled banana peppers and serve hot for an irresistible burst of Italian flavors.
